Collet de Sant Jaume
Collet de Sant Jaume is a mountain saddle in Sant Mateu de Bages, Barcelona, Catalonia and has an elevation of 838 metres. Collet de Sant Jaume is situated nearby to the locality Obagues de Sant Jaume, as well as near Solana de Cal Camps.Places of Interest

La Molsosa
Village
Photo: Aracelifoto, CC BY-SA 3.0.
La Molsosa is a municipality in the comarca of the Solsonès in Catalonia, Spain. It has a population of 100. It is situated in the south of the comarca in the Castelltallat range.
Fonollosa
Village
Photo: Aracelifoto, CC BY-SA 3.0.
Fonollosa is a municipality in the province of Barcelona and autonomous community of Catalonia, Spain. The municipality covers an area of 51.67 square kilometres and the population in 2014 was 1,429.
